Olafsfjordur (OFJ) to Tunis (TUN)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Olafsfjordur Airport (OFJ) in Olafsfjordur, Iceland to Tunis Carthage International Airport (TUN) in Tunis, Tunisia is 3,744 kilometers (2,326 miles / 2,021 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 5h, flying southeast at a heading of 136°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ting Iceland with Tunisia. It is an intercontinental flight between Europe and Africa.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 06:26 in Olafsfjordur, it's 07:26 in Tunis.

The return flight from Tunis (TUN) to Olafsfjordur (OFJ) follows a heading of 339° (north northw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
